Are you a specialist in Oracle Recruitment Cloud who thrives on shaping solutions, running workshops, and guiding clients through successful transformations? At Version 1, we are looking for a Senior Oracle Recruitment Cloud Functional Consultant to play a key role in delivering cutting-edge Oracle Cloud projects across the UK & Ireland.
This is more than just configuration — you will be leading workshops, designing best-practice solutions, coaching colleagues and clients, and becoming a trusted advisor to senior stakeholders. With multiple full lifecycle implementations under your belt, you will bring the confidence, expertise, and leadership to drive real business outcomes.
In return, you will join a consultancy that is not only a market leader in Oracle Cloud Applications but also a Certified Great Place to Work for 10+ years.
You will be leading and overseeing the development of detailed solution designs in Oracle HCM Cloud specifically within Oracle Cloud Recruitment.
In addition, you will be:
- Leading workshops and advising the client on the best practices for adoption of the solution.
- Leading the configuration of the system to match the business requirements and system design.
- Demonstrating the solution in design playback sessions.
- Creating and developing workbooks and documentation to support the system design.
- Building trusted relationships with the client and managing their expectations on delivery within the scope.
- Driving forward the training and coaching of colleagues and clients alike.
You will have expertise within:
- Oracle Recruitment Cloud
- Implementing onboarding journeys and approval workflows
- Multiple full implementation projects in the Oracle HCM Cloud space
- Running workshops (Process, design, configuration, test and validate)
- Functional application leadership and guidance to clients regarding "leading practices" and the functionality of the software modules through all phases of an implementation.
- Documenting solutions clearly and sharing knowledge freely within our Cloud community.
